France Fines Google, Facebook €210 Million Over Privacy Violating Tracking Cookies
vendredi 7 janvier 2022 à 08:35
The Commission nationale de l'informatique et des libertés (CNIL), France's data protection watchdog, has slapped Facebook (now Meta Platforms) and Google with fines of €150 million ($170 million) and €60 million ($68 million) for violating E.U. privacy rules by failing to provide users with an easy option to reject cookie tracking technology.
